> Ray,
>
> Make sure you have the latest version (9.09); if not, do Help | Check for Updates
>
> You may want keep a backup of your log before doing the following:
>
> QSO Window: QSO | Multiple QSO Operations | Mark Duplicate QSOs
>
> --Paul
>
> From the Help:
>
> Multiple QSO operations: Mark Duplicates
>
> Check all QSOs matching the current Selection and filter for duplicate entries.
>
> When a QSO is found to be a duplicate, comparing callsign date, time, mode, a note will be added to the Notes for the QSO. If the QSO has any award setting, the note will be DUPE_QSO_AWD, if there are no award settings but the QSO is confirmed (qsl_card, LoTW or eQSL), the note will be DUPE_QSO_CONF. In all other cases DUPE_QSO will be added to the note.
>
> All messages added can be removed again from the Notes using the option: Multiple QSO operations: Remove Dupe QSO messages
